基于 Visio 的 iOS 系统架构可视化337
引言
Visio 是 Microsoft 旗下的一款流程图和图表软件,可用于创建可视化图表。它还可用于对复杂系统进行建模和可视化,包括操作系统 (OS) 这样的软件系统。
iOS 系统架构
iOS 是苹果公司为其 iPhone、iPad 和 iPod touch 设备开发的移动操作系统。它是基于 Darwin 内核和 XNU 内核扩展的闭源系统。iOS 系统架构包括以下主要组件:*
内核:系统核心,负责管理硬件资源、进程和其他系统任务。
应用程序框架:提供开发人员用于创建应用程序的工具和 API。
用户界面:允许用户与系统交互的图形组件。
文件系统:存储和管理用户数据和应用程序文件。
网络堆栈:处理网络通信和连接。
使用 Visio 可视化 iOS 系统架构
Visio 可用于以直观的方式可视化 iOS 系统架构。通过创建流程图或图表,可以清晰地展示系统的组件、交互和流程。
以下步骤说明如何使用 Visio 可视化 iOS 系统架构:
打开 Visio 并创建一个新文档。
从 Visio 形状库中选择“流程图”形状,例如矩形和连接符。
使用形状表示 iOS 系统架构的各个组件。
使用连接符表示组件之间的交互和数据流。
根据需要添加文本和标签以提供有关组件和交互的详细信息。
优势
使用 Visio 可视化 iOS 系统架构具有以下优势:
清晰度:可视化图像可以提高复杂系统的理解度和清晰度。
沟通:图表可以有效地传达系统设计和架构信息,即使是技术人员之外的人员也可以理解。
文档化:Visio 文档可以作为系统架构的正式记录。
协作:Visio 文件可以在团队成员之间共享和编辑,促进协作和版本控制。
用例
使用 Visio 可视化 iOS 系统架构有以下用例:
系统设计和规划
架构文档化
技术沟通
培训和教育
结论
Visio 是一种强大的工具,可用于可视化和建模复杂系统,包括 iOS 操作系统。通过创建 iOS 系统架构的 Visio 图表,可以提高系统的理解度、沟通和文档化。这对于系统设计师、开发人员和技术人员来说都是一个有价值的工具。
2025-01-19
新文章

iOS 系统更新详解:机制、过程与安全

魅族搭载原生Android系统:技术挑战与实现策略

Android One:版本、特点及与Android版本的关系

Linux系统安装详解:从分区到启动引导的专业指南

荣耀Linux系统激活详解:内核、驱动、认证机制及常见问题

华为鸿蒙HarmonyOS:架构、技术与国际视角

iOS系统打卡机制深度解析:从内核到应用层

Android编译系统深度剖析:从源码到可执行文件

iOS系统App信息深度解析:架构、安全与管理

华为鸿蒙HarmonyOS v20深度解析:架构、特性与创新
热门文章

iOS 系统的局限性

Linux USB 设备文件系统

Mac OS 9:革命性操作系统的深度剖析

华为鸿蒙操作系统:业界领先的分布式操作系统

**三星 One UI 与华为 HarmonyOS 操作系统:详尽对比**

macOS 直接安装新系统,保留原有数据

Windows系统精简指南:优化性能和提高效率
![macOS 系统语言更改指南 [专家详解]](https://cdn.shapao.cn/1/1/f6cabc75abf1ff05.png)
macOS 系统语言更改指南 [专家详解]

iOS 操作系统:移动领域的先驱
